Share a Meal at Mickey Mantle’s Steakhouse

Recognized as one of the top spots for date night in OKC, Mickey Mantle’s Steakhouse offers a premier dining experience and an impressive menu of contemporary American cuisine. This year Mickey Mantle’s is offering a special 4-course Valentine’s Day dinner menu featuring the likes of pistachio-crusted lamb chops, lobster manicotti, filets and more mouth-watering dishes. Top off the evening with a hand-selected wine pairing by the in-house sommelier and toast to a great night with your special someone.

Cozy Up in the Red Piano Lounge

The Skirvin Hilton Hotel’s intimate cocktail bar offers a glamorous, vintage backdrop for a pre-meal drink or cozy nightcap. The menu has the classics you love in addition to some top-tier appetizers. You’ll often hear live jazz music in the space, making this one of the most romantic places to visit in downtown Oklahoma City.
Couples Massage at Sole’renity Spa

What better way to recharge than with a relaxing massage and wellness treatments? Sole’renity Spa is a tranquil, world-class facility within The Artesian Hotel that offers everything from hot stone massages and facials to pedicures and starlit steam rooms. You’ll find everything you need here for rejuvenating the mind, body and soul, and the best part is you get to do it together! You can even bring the kids along to get pampered in the Little Soles Children’s Spa.

Stay Awhile at Montford Inn

Why not turn date night into a romantic getaway? Norman’s Montford Inn & Cottages is a picturesque bed-and-breakfast that specializes in thoughtful hospitality and southern charm. Each room is elegantly quaint and filled with amenities. Guests are invited to enjoy a gourmet breakfast each morning and homemade cookies and a glass of wine in the afternoon. If you’re inspired to take a Valentine’s Day road trip, Montford Inn is the perfect place to cozy up and relax.
